2005 Saab 9 2X Review

Saab 9 2X MSRP
$22,990 - $26,950

Invoice
$21,841 - $25,603

Available Trims
Pictures   Prices   Warranty  
The Subaru Impreza is a very nice car. That's good, because it serves as the basis for the new Saab 9-2X. General Motors not only owns Saab, it also owns part of Subaru's parent company. Thus, a Japanese car gains a Swedish nameplate, along with some detail changes.

Two models, Linear and Aero, are available. Both have all-wheel drive. Linear models feel weak off the line and acceleration is never really strong. Aero models use the 227-horsepowere WRX engine for a lively performance.

As with the Subaru Impreza, front seat comfort is fair; rear seat comfort is cramped and substandard. Handling is more pleasing, with the Aero turning in a very good performance. Saab has upgraded the Impreza, of course, in an effort to make it more appealing to its clientele. Styling changes, trim upgrades and more sound insulation serve to separate the Saab from the Subaru.

Conclusion: This is brand engineering at its best, or worst, depending on your point of view. Nonetheless, Saab has upgraded these Subarus enough to justify the more than $2,500 price premium over the comparable Impreza.
